**Item 4 — Relevance tuning vault.** Confirm the Querncote tuning notes bundle is checksummed and both custodians have signed the ceremony log. Release manager verifies the seal number against last quarter's record. No partial unseals. Abort if either custodian is absent. Once the log is countersigned, read out the recovery passphrase printed on the next line.

recovery phrase for hadup-fawep: framir-kaswyn-jorael

Subject: On-call primer — formula sandbox

Welcome to the Quantrell rotation. User-supplied formulas run inside the Fenwick sandbox with a 2-second CPU cap and no network access. Most pages are sandbox-timeout alerts; they auto-resolve. If the sandbox itself crashes, page the runtime team. Escalation steps and common failure signatures are listed on the internal on-call page.

operations page: https://confluence.lumicsys.internal/pages/browse/display/browse/218b

### Runbook: Waveform Preview Stalls

If SoundSliver waveform previews hang at the loading shimmer, the render worker pool is likely saturated. Restart the `wavegen` deployment, then verify a sample track renders within ten seconds. If stalls persist, fall back to the static-image preview flag and page the media team. When filing the incident, include the build token shown below.

pipeline stamp: htk4_66df

## Authentication

Sproutly's scheduler daemon signs all watering-plan syncs against the internal Greenline API. Release builds must ship with the release-channel key, never a dev key — dev keys are rate-limited and will throttle fleet updates on launch day. Keys live in the sealed release vault; the CI pipeline injects them at package time via the SPROUTLY_KEY env var. Before cutting a release, confirm the key's expiry covers the full support window (minimum 180 days). For this release cycle, the release-channel key to inject is:

gateway credential: zpat7_wu4aBVX

Subject: Key rotation for QuotaMesh rate-limit service

Hi Priya,

As part of the quarterly rotation, we've rotated the credential used by QuotaMesh to enforce per-tenant rate quotas. Please review the diff in the quota-enforcer branch carefully: the old key is revoked at midnight UTC Friday, and any tenant lookup made with it afterward will return a 401 rather than a soft-fail. Double-check that the retry logic doesn't cache the stale credential. The new key for the staging enforcer is below.

app token of fajop-fahif = qvz4-AnML